#5e4499 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e4499 is composed of 36.9% red, 26.7%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.6%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 258.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 43.3%. #5e4499 color hex could be obtained by blending #bc88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#5e4499 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#5e4499 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5e4499 has RGB values of R:94, G:68,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6177945.

Shades and Tints of #5e4499
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020204 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e4499
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6677 is the less saturated color, while #4400dd is the most saturated one.
